On 8/4/2015 11:04 AM, John Abreau wrote: > I ultimately gave up on OflineIMAP and used imapsync instead, which > worked the first time I tried it. It took some trial and error to get mbsync to talk to the local hMailServer (the documentation lies between sparse and nonexistent in places) but I got it working. No negative UID complaints so far. I'll call that a tentative win. -- Rich P.
